Climate Change Quotidien
Climate Change Quotidien
3 episodes
6 hours ago
In this shorts episode: who Trump has appointed for key cabinet positions related to energy and climate. Is what he's doing unprecedented and might there be room for surprise benefits to climate under a Trump presidency? To end today's show, I discuss what we can all do to get involved on climate change action.
